What is the difference between outliers and leverage points?
Outliers are data points that differ significantly from other observations, while leverage points are data points that have a disproportionate influence on the regression model due to their extreme values in the predictor variables.
Can you give me an example of each?
Sure! An outlier might be a test score of 0 when most scores are between 60 and 100. A leverage point could be a student who scored 100 but also has an unusually high number of study hours compared to others.
How do they affect regression analysis?
Outliers can skew the results and affect the accuracy of predictions, while leverage points can disproportionately influence the slope of the regression line, potentially leading to misleading conclusions.
How can I identify them in my dataset?
You can use statistical methods like the Z-score for outliers and Cook's distance for leverage points to identify them in your dataset.
